This week’s poems come from Kashi Krishnan.

Kashi Krishnan appears before a window in a close-cut beard and a green shirt that says go green.

Soul searching is a favorite pastime of mine.  One day, as Aviv and I were conversing through verses, ‘Deep yearning’ was born as a search for a new definition for soul poetically.   

Deep yearning 
To know
What is hidden
Under the thick
Covering of body
And a vast spacious
Boundless mind
What’s underneath

Peeking in and out
Making selective
Appearance 
For times
Of unimaginable
Needs and wants
Not making sense
At once

Unless you are intent
On rediscovery
Uncontent 
Emptied out
No matter
What’s around
Searching for the discovery
Of what wants to be found

Whispers of the skies is really an interesting way of looking at elemental influences on us and a positive embrace of universe with a beautiful gift of home yours and mine, beautifully ours, Mother Earth.   

Skies whisper with the light rays teasing
The eyes to look and immerse
Skies whisper with the tender sounds
Caressing the ears gently coercing a response
Skies whisper with tender droplets of water
Touching the earth rousing earthy wafts
Skies whisper don’t fear I’m holding you in place
Along with your giant home
Whispers continue…
